ABSTRACT Respiratory syncytial virus (RSV) is increasingly recognized for causing severe morbidity and mortality in older adults, but there are few studies on the RSV-induced immune response in this population. Information on the immunological processes at play during RSV infection in specific risk groups is essential for the rational and targeted design of novel vaccines and therapeutics. Here, we assessed the antibody and local cytokine response to RSV infection in community-dwelling older adults (≥60 years of age). During three winters, serum and nasopharyngeal swab samples were collected from study participants during acute respiratory infection and recovery. RSV IgG enzyme-linked immunosorbent assays (ELISA) and virus neutralization assays were performed on serum samples from RSV-infected individuals (n = 41) and controls (n = 563 and n = 197, respectively). Nasal RSV IgA and cytokine concentrations were determined using multiplex immunoassays in a subset of participants. An in vitro model of differentiated primary bronchial epithelial cells was used to assess RSV-induced cytokine responses over time. A statistically significant increase in serum neutralization titers and IgG concentrations was observed in RSV-infected participants compared to controls. During acute RSV infection, a statistically significant local upregulation of beta interferon (IFN-β), IFN-λ1, IFN-γ, interleukin 1β (IL-1β), tumor necrosis factor alpha (TNF-α), IL-6, IL-10, CXCL8, and CXCL10 was found. IFN-β, IFN-λ1, CXCL8, and CXCL10 were also upregulated in the epithelial model upon RSV infection. In conclusion, this study provides novel insights into the basic immune response to RSV infection in an important and understudied risk population, providing leads for future studies that are essential for the prevention and treatment of severe RSV disease in older adults. IMPORTANCE Respiratory syncytial virus (RSV) can cause severe morbidity and mortality in certain risk groups, especially infants and older adults. Currently no (prophylactic) treatment is available, except for a partially effective yet highly expensive monoclonal antibody. RSV therefore remains a major public health concern. To allow targeted development of novel vaccines and therapeutics, it is of great importance to understand the immunological mechanisms that underlie (protection from) severe disease in specific risk populations. Since most RSV-related studies focus on infants, there are only very limited data available concerning the response to RSV in the elderly population. Therefore, in this study, RSV-induced antibody responses and local cytokine secretion were assessed in community-dwelling older adults. These data provide novel insights that will benefit ongoing efforts to design safe and effective prevention and treatment strategies for RSV in an understudied risk group.

BackgroundRespiratory syncytial virus (RSV) infection in older adults is recognized as an important health issue. We aimed to assess the community burden of RSV in Europe in older adults aged ≥60 years.MethodsThis international prospective observational cohort study is part of REspiratory Syncytial virus Consortium in EUrope (RESCEU). Participants were recruited before two independent RSV-seasons through general practitioner's offices. Participants reported weekly about symptoms of acute respiratory tract infection (ARTI) during one RSV-season. . ARTI patients were tested for RSV during home visits and completed a daily symptom diary. RSV-illness included PCR-confirmed ARTI and those showing seroconversion over the season. RSV-ARTI was based on PCR alone (ClinicalTrials.gov, NCT03621930).ResultsWe recruited 1040 participants (527 in season 2017–2018, 513 in season 2018–2019) with a median age of 75 years (range 60–100). 1023 (99%) lived independently at home at baseline. RSV-illness incidence was 4.2% (22/527) and 7.2% (37/513) in the respective seasons. RSV-illness did not affect frailty or cardiopulmonary status during the course of the study. No patients were hospitalized or died from RSV-illness. In the 36 patients with PCR confirmed RSV-ARTI, symptom duration averaged 19 days, while a doctor's visit took place in 11/36 (31%) of cases. RSV-ARTI could not clinically be differentiated from all other ARTI based on symptoms.ConclusionThis European study showed that RSV is prevalent in community-dwelling older adults and rarely causes severe disease. This suggests that watchful waiting, using a continuity of care approach to identify those who do need more intensive care is often justified when RSV is suspected in family practice.

SUMMARYRespiratory syncytial virus (RSV) infection is a significant cause of hospitalization of children in North America and one of the leading causes of death of infants less than 1 year of age worldwide, second only to malaria. Despite its global impact on human health, there are relatively few therapeutic options available to prevent or treat RSV infection. Paradoxically, there is a very large volume of information that is constantly being refined on RSV replication, the mechanisms of RSV-induced pathology, and community transmission. Compounding the burden of acute RSV infections is the exacerbation of preexisting chronic airway diseases and the chronic sequelae of RSV infection. A mechanistic link is even starting to emerge between asthma and those who suffer severe RSV infection early in childhood. In this article, we discuss developments in the understanding of RSV replication, pathogenesis, diagnostics, and therapeutics. We attempt to reconcile the large body of information on RSV and why after many clinical trials there is still no efficacious RSV vaccine and few therapeutics.

Abstract Background We describe the clinical epidemiology and outcomes among a large cohort of older adults hospitalized with respiratory syncytial virus (RSV) infection in the United States. Methods Hospitalized adults aged ≥60 years who tested positive for RSV between 1 January 2011 and 30 June 2015 were identified from Kaiser Permanente Southern California. Patient-level demographics, comorbidities, clinical presentation, utilization, complications, and mortality were evaluated. Results There were 664 patients hospitalized with RSV (61% female, 64% aged ≥75 years). Baseline chronic diseases were prevalent (all >30%); 66% developed pneumonia, 80% of which were radiographically confirmed. Very severe tachypnea (≥26 breaths/minute) was common (56%); 21% required ventilator support and 18% were admitted to intensive care unit. Mortality during hospitalization was 5.6% overall (4.6% in 60–74 year olds and 6.1% in ≥75 year olds). Cumulative mortality within 1, 3, 6, and 12 months of admission was 8.6%, 12.3%, 17.2%, and 25.8%, respectively. Conclusion RSV infection in hospitalized older adults often manifested as severe, life-threatening lower respiratory tract illness with high rates of pneumonia, requirement for ventilatory support, and short- and long-term mortality. Increased recognition of the substantial RSV disease burden in adults will be important in evaluation and use of urgently needed interventions.

Abstract Background Respiratory syncytial virus (RSV) is an important cause of serious respiratory illness in older adults. Comparison of RSV and influenza infection in hospitalized older adults may increase awareness of adult RSV disease burden. Methods Hospitalized adults aged ≥60 years who tested positive for RSV or influenza between 1 January 2011 and 30 June 2015 were identified from Kaiser Permanente Southern California electronic medical records. Baseline characteristics, comorbidities, utilization, and outcomes were compared. Results The study included 645 RSV- and 1878 influenza-infected hospitalized adults. Patients with RSV were older than those with influenza (mean, 78.5 vs 77.4 years; P = .035) and more likely to have congestive heart failure (35.3% vs 24.5%; P < .001) and chronic obstructive pulmonary disease (COPD) (29.8% vs 24.3%; P = .006) at baseline. In adjusted analyses, RSV infection was associated with greater odds of length of stay ≥7 days (odds ratio [OR] = 1.5; 95% confidence interval [CI], 1.2–1.8; P < .001); pneumonia (OR = 2.7; 95% CI, 2.2–3.2; P < .001); intensive care unit admission (OR = 1.3; 95% CI, 1.0–1.7; P = .023); exacerbation of COPD (OR = 1.7; 95% CI, 1.3–2.4; P = .001); and greater mortality within 1 year of admission (OR = 1.3; 95% CI, 1.0–1.6; P = .019). Conclusions RSV infection may result in greater morbidity and mortality among older hospitalized adults than influenza. Increased recognition of adult RSV disease burden will be important in the evaluation and use of new RSV vaccines and antivirals.

Abstract Background Respiratory Syncytial Virus (RSV) causes severe respiratory illnesses in infants and older adults. Mortality disproportionately affects the elderly, can exacerbate chronic cardiopulmonary conditions and may result in loss of function. The purpose of this study was to determine the incidence of RSV infection in hospitalized adults and evaluate functional changes associated with RSV hospitalization in older adults ≥60 years. Methods Adults ≥18 years of age admitted with an acute respiratory infection (ARI) or exacerbation of chronic cardiopulmonary disease (e.g. CHF, COPD, asthma) preceded by an ARI within 14 days were screened. Subjects were included if hospitalized for ≥24 hours with laboratory confirmed RSV and residing in two catchment areas (Rochester, NY and New York, NY). Illness history, comorbidities and demographic characteristics were collected at enrollment. Enrolled subjects ≥60 years underwent functional status evaluation retrospectively 2 weeks prior to hospitalization, at enrollment, discharge and 2 months using the Lawton–Brody Instrumental Activity of Daily Living (IADL) Scale (0–8), Barthel (ADL) Index (0–100), MRC Breathlessness score (1–5) and Mini-Cog instrument. Results From October 2017 to March 2018, 2,883 adults hospitalized with ARI were tested and 322 (11%) positive for RSV. Seventy-two adults ≥60 years underwent functional assessment. Mean age was 75 years, 53% were female and 58% demonstrated impaired cognition on admission. Five subjects died during hospitalization and one prior to 2-month follow-up. Interim analysis of 2-month functional assessment was available for 39 subjects. RSV illness resulted in acute functional loss in almost all patients. Although there were no statistically significant differences between mean pre-hospitalization and 2-month functional scores, IADL (6.7 vs. 6.0, P = 0.27), ADL (90.4 vs. 88.5, P = 0.67) and MRC (2.96 vs. 2.7, P = 0.57), 23% of subjects required a higher level of care at discharge. Additionally, RSV hospitalization resulted in decreased ADL scores in 36% of subjects and worsening respiratory function in 18% assessed at 2 months (figure). Conclusion Older adults hospitalized with RSV infection demonstrate acute functional decline which may result in prolonged loss of function in some patients. Disclosures A. Respiratory syncytial virus (RSV) is responsible for a large burden of disease globally and can present as a variety of clinical syndromes in children of all ages. Bronchiolitis in infants under 1 year of age is the most common clinical presentation hospitalizing 24.2 per 1000 infants each year in the United Kingdom. RSV has been shown to account for 22% of all episodes of acute lower respiratory tract infection in children globally. RSV hospitalization, that is, RSV severe disease, has also been associated with subsequent chronic respiratory morbidity. Routine viral testing in all children is not currently recommended by the United Kingdom National Institute for Health and Care Excellence (NICE) or the American Academy of Pediatrics (AAP) guidance and management is largely supportive. There is some evidence for the use of ribavirin in severely immunocompromised children. Emphasis is placed on prevention of RSV infection through infection control measures both in hospital and in the community, and the use of the RSV-specific monoclonal antibody, palivizumab, for certain high-risk groups of infants. New RSV antivirals and vaccines are currently in development. Ongoing work is needed to improve the prevention of RSV infection, not only because of the acute morbidity and mortality, but also to reduce the associated chronic respiratory morbidity after severe infection.

The aim was to investigate the protein knowledge of community-dwelling older adults. A survey was conducted among 1825 adults aged ≥65 years and living in Finland, Netherlands, Poland, Spain and United Kingdom in 2017. Protein knowledge was measured with nine objective knowledge statements provided only to participants who indicated to know what the nutrient "protein" is (64.7% of sample). Demographic, socioeconomic and health determinants of poor protein knowledge were investigated using multiple logistic regression analyses. The sample was 49.6% female and 87.0% reported no walking difficulties. Participants scored best on the true statement "You need protein in the diet for repairing bones and muscles" (89.3% correct), and worst on the false statement "One meal per day with a good protein source is sufficient" (25.4% correct). Median knowledge score was 5.0 (scale 0–9) and poor knowledge was present in 49.4% of the sample. Males (Odds Ratio 1.57), those unable to walk for 5 min (2.66), not always making their own food decision (1.36) and having lower income (1.44) were more likely to have poor knowledge. Large differences were observed across countries. In conclusion, poor protein knowledge is present in about half of community-dwelling older adults. Communication strategies should be tailored to target the identified risk groups with poor knowledge.

Abstract Background There is increasing evidence that respiratory syncytial virus (RSV) infection can cause serious health problems among older adults, whether healthy and community-dwelling, or high-risk. In older adults, RSV infection can lead to complications that are similar to those resulting from seasonal influenza infection. The aim of this study was to compare the morbidity and mortality in older adults ≥60 years hospitalized with RSV disease vs. those hospitalized with seasonal influenza. Methods This cohort study included members of Kaiser Permanente Southern California aged ≥ 60 years who tested positive for RSV or influenza A/B by multiplex RT-PCR in clinical diagnostic testing during January 1, 2011 to June 30, 2015 and were hospitalized. For multiple eligible hospitalizations, only the first RSV hospitalization for the RSV cohort or first influenza A/B hospitalization for the influenza cohort was included. Electronic medical records for each hospitalized individual were used to extract necessary information, including baseline characteristics, symptoms, comorbidities, and outcomes. Results The study included 664 RSV (mean age 78.5 years, 39.5% male) and 1922 influenza A/B (mean age 77.5 years, 49.7% male) hospitalizations. There were 310 (46.7%) RSV patients and 501 (26.1%) influenza patients with a diagnosis of pneumonia. There were 119 RSV patients (17.9%) vs. 272 (14.2%) influenza patients that were admitted to the intensive care unit during hospitalization (mean stay 6.8 vs. 7.8 days). The short-term mortality rate during hospitalization and within 90 days of discharge was 5.6% (n = 37) and 7.4% (n = 49) in the RSV cohort vs. 4.4% (n = 85) and 6.7%&#x2028;(n = 129) in the influenza cohort. The intermediate-term mortality rate within 91–180 days of discharge was significantly different between the RSV and the influenza cohorts (4.4% vs. 2.5%). Conclusion RSV infection can lead to complications and severe outcomes that are similar to those of seasonal influenza in older adults. Objectives Respiratory syncytial virus (RSV) causes substantial morbidity and mortality in older adults. We assessed severe clinical outcomes among hospitalized adults that were associated with RSV infections. Methods We performed a nested retrospective study in 3 New York City hospitals during 2 respiratory viral seasons, October 2017–April 2018 and October 2018–April 2019, to determine the proportion of patients with laboratory-confirmed RSV infection who experienced severe outcomes defined as intensive care unit (ICU) admission, mechanical ventilation, and/or death. We assessed factors associated with these severe outcomes and explored the effect of RSV-associated hospitalizations on changes in the living situations of surviving patients. Results Of the 403 patients studied (median age, 69 years), 119 (29.5%) were aged ≥80. Severe outcomes occurred in 19.1% of patients, including ICU admissions (16.4%), mechanical ventilation (12.4%), and/or death (6.7%). Patients admitted from residential living facilities had a 4.43 times higher likelihood of severe RSV infection compared with patients who were living in the community with or without assistance from family or home health aides. At discharge, 56 (15.1%) patients required a higher level of care than at admission. Conclusions RSV infection was associated with severe outcomes in adults. Living in a residential facility at admission was a risk factor for severe outcomes and could be a proxy for frailty rather than an independent risk factor. Our data support the development of prevention strategies for RSV infection in older populations, especially older adults living in residential living facilities.

Background: Adults with cardiopulmonary conditions are at increased risk for complications from influenza and respiratory syncytial virus (RSV) infection, but few data are available from middle-income countries. Methods: Using data from a prospective cohort study of influenza vaccine effectiveness among community-dwelling Thai adults aged ≥65 years, we estimated and compared the incidence of influenza and RSV in those with and without cardiopulmonary conditions. During May 2015-May 2017, older adults in a rural province in Thailand were followed weekly with year-round surveillance for acute respiratory illness (ARI), defined broadly as new onset or worsening of cough with or without fever, and hospitalized ARI. When ill, nasal self-swabs and/or nasopharyngeal swabs were collected for reverse-transcription polymerase chain reaction testing. We used Poisson regression to calculate incidence rate ratios (IRR), adjusting for age, sex, past healthcare-seeking behavior, weekly influenza activity, and influenza vaccination. Results: Overall, 3,220 adults with a median age of 71 years (IQR 68-76) were enrolled; 1,324 (41.1%) were male; and 313 (9.7%) had ≥1 underlying cardio-pulmonary condition, most commonly chronic obstructive pulmonary disease (131; 41.2%) or asthma (73; 23.3%). Compared to those without, participants with cardiopulmonary conditions had higher incidences of ARI, influenza, and RSV (Adjusted IRR: 1.83, 95% CI 1.63-2.05; 1.84, 95% CI 1.05-3.23; 2.02, 95% CI 1.10-3.72, respectively). Conclusion: Our findings show that older adults in rural Thailand with cardiopulmonary conditions have increased rates of ARI, influenza, and RSV infections, and support efforts to ensure this population has access to influenza vaccines and other respiratory illness prevention measures.
